General Information about Getting Things Done for Kentucky's Homeless (GTD4KY):

The 2008-2009 program year for GTD4KY will begin September 2, 2008 and will end on August 31, 2009.  We are currently accepting applications and interviewing potential members.

AmeriCorps members with GTD4KY for the 2008-2009 program year will serve in one of the following positions:

AmeriCorps Housing Counselors (HC) help homeless and low-income families and individuals find safe, decent and affordable housing. They assist with placements in emergency, transitional and permanent living situations and address homeownership challenges by offering credit counseling and house maintenance training. Additionally, our Housing Counselors develop partnerships and networks with community agencies and provide valuable resources for their clients. AmeriCorps Housing Counselors also serve to address homelessness prevention by helping to keep people in stable housing. They insure timely rental payments, address issues of maintenance and unit upkeep, mediate community or neighbor disputes, and insure that residents have ongoing access to appropriate supportive services.

AmeriCorps Construction Assistants (CA) assist in the construction and rehabilitation of safe, decent and affordable housing for homeless and low-income families and individuals. They serve as part of a construction team, often working alongside the future homeowners. They build houses, repair and weatherize existing homes, lead volunteer construction crews, and train homeowners who are fulfilling “sweat equity” requirements.

AmeriCorps members selected for the 2008-2009 program year will receive a living allowance of $950 per month, basic health care insurance, and child care if eligible. Upon successful completion of the AmeriCorps term, members will also receive an education award of $4,725 that can be used toward future education or to pay off existing qualified educational loans.

Basic Requirements: Applicants must have a desire and commitment to work with low-income or homeless families and individuals and possess the willingness to learn about housing issues in their communities. We are looking for team players who will commit to a year of service and who are able to work with a diverse group of people. Applicants must be at least 18 years of age and have a high school diploma or GED, or be willing to work toward their GED during their service year. Applicants must be U.S. Citizens.
